Montreal FP1: Verstappen puts aside criticism to go fastest

Red Bull driver Max Verstappen has countered criticism he has faced in the build-up to the Canadian Grand Prix, in the best way possible, by setting the fastest lap time in the first free practice session of the weekend in Montreal, the first time he has topped a session so far this season. Verstappen's best effort of 1:13.302 was a mere eight-hundredths of a second faster than championship leader Lewis Hamilton in the Mercedes followed by Monaco Grand Prix winner Daniel Ricciardo in the other Red Bull who ended the 90 minutes session in third.
